Teachers, pupils, and Descartes

Beeckman's most influential teachers in Leiden probably were Rudolph Snellius and
Simon Stevin Simon Stevin (; 1548–1620), sometimes called Stevinus, was a Flemish mathematician, scientist and music theorist. He made various contributions in many areas of science and engineering, both theoretical and practical. He also translated vario ...
. He himself was a teacher to
Johan de Witt Johan de Witt (; 24 September 1625 – 20 August 1672), ''lord of Zuid- en Noord-Linschoten, Snelrewaard, Hekendorp en IJsselvere'', was a Dutch statesman and a major political figure in the Dutch Republic in the mid-17th century, the F ...
and a teacher and friend of
René Descartes René Descartes ( or ; ; Latinized: Renatus Cartesius; 31 March 1596 – 11 February 1650) was a French philosopher, scientist, and mathematician, widely considered a seminal figure in the emergence of modern philosophy and science. Ma ...
. Beeckman had met the young Descartes in November 1618 in
Breda Breda () is a city and municipality in the southern part of the Netherlands, located in the province of North Brabant. The name derived from ''brede Aa'' ('wide Aa' or 'broad Aa') and refers to the confluence of the rivers Mark and Aa. Breda has ...
, where Beeckman then lived and Descartes was then garrisoned as a soldier. It is said that they met when both were looking at a placard that was set up in the Breda marketplace, detailing a mathematical problem to be solved. Descartes asked Beeckman to translate the problem from Dutch to French. Stephen Gaukroger. ''Descartes: An Intellectual Biography.'' Oxford University Press, 1995, Chapter 3. In their following meetings Beeckman interested Descartes in his corpuscularian approach to mechanical theory, and convinced him to devote his studies to a mathematical approach to nature. In 1619, Descartes dedicated one of his first ''tractati'' to him, the ''Compendium Musicae''. When Descartes returned to the Dutch Republic in the autumn of 1628, Beeckman also introduced him to many of
Galileo Galileo di Vincenzo Bonaiuti de' Galilei (15 February 1564 – 8 January 1642) was an Italian astronomer, physicist and engineer, sometimes described as a polymath. Commonly referred to as Galileo, his name was pronounced (, ). He was ...
's ideas. In 1629 they fell out over a dispute concerning whether Beeckman had helped Descartes with some of his mathematical discoveries. In October 1630, Descartes wrote a long and harshly abusive letter, apparently meant to crush Beeckman psychologically, in which he declared himself never to have been influenced by Beeckman. However, and despite a few other such fallings-out, they remained in contact until Beeckman's death in 1637.


Work and legacy

Beeckman did not publish his ideas, but he had influenced many scientists of his time. Since the beginning of his studies he did keep an extensive journal ("Journaal" in Dutch), from which his brother published posthumous some of his observations in 1644 the treatise ''Mathematico-physicarum meditationum, quaestionum, solutionum centuria''. However, this went basically unnoticed. The scope of Beeckman's ideas did not come to light until the science historian Cornelis de Waard rediscovered the ''Journaal'' in 1905, and published it in volumes between 1939 and 1953. * Rejecting
